Abstract
Existing methods of series analysis are largely designed to analyse the structure of algebraic singularities. Functions with such singularities have their coefficient behaving asymptotically as Recently, a number of problems in statistical mechanics and combinatorics have been encountered in which the coefficients behave asymptotically as where typically or Identifying this behaviour, and then extracting estimates for the critical parameters presents a significant numerical challenge. We describe methods developed to meet this challenge.
